AceShowbiz - Amber Rose has assured fans she was joking when she suggested Gwyneth Paltrow was the woman who came between Jay-Z and Beyonce during a podcast interview.

The model and TV personality stunned fans when she claimed the Oscar winner was the "Becky with the good hair" the singer suggested her husband had been messing around with on her "Lemonade" album track "Sorry", sending gossips, bloggers and showbiz junkies alike wild.

"I definitely think that Gwyneth Paltrow is 'Becky with the good hair...'," Rose said on Spencer Pratt and Heidi Montag's "Make Speidi Famous Again" podcast. "I feel like she's the one who was, like, f**king Jay-Z. They were, like, friends, and then, like, you don't see Gwyneth Paltrow with Beyonce anymore."

A representative for the Oscar winner was quick to dismiss Amber's outrageous claim, telling People the allegations are "completely absurd and 100 per cent false", adding, "Gwyneth and Beyonce and Jay-Z are still very close friends so none of this makes any sense."

And Amber's publicist insisted the model and TV personality was "only kidding", adding, "It was literally a joke on a podcast!"

Now Rose herself is coming clean on social media after sending the 'Beyhive' into a frenzy, and prompting Beyonce fans to target Paltrow.

She has tweeted: "Bruh we were joking on a Podcast! Lol (laughing out loud) stop with the Clickbait. I have no information about anyone's Personal Life."
